What happens when one side of the diaphragm is not functioning?

When one side of the diaphragm is not functioning, it can lead to a condition called unilateral diaphragm paralysis. This results in reduced lung expansion on the affected side, causing breathing difficulties and potential hypoxia. The intact side may compensate to some extent, but this can lead to increased work of breathing and fatigue. Over time, it may also result in abnormal lung function and reduced gas exchange efficiency.

What Repair of a laceration of the diaphragm by means of abdominal approach?

Repair of a laceration of the diaphragm via an abdominal approach typically involves an incision in the abdominal wall to access the diaphragm directly. The surgeon identifies the laceration, debrides any damaged tissue, and then sutures the torn edges of the diaphragm together to restore its integrity. In some cases, a patch may be used if the laceration is extensive. This approach allows for direct visualization and handling of the diaphragm, facilitating effective repair and minimizing complications.

What major cavity is superior to the diaphragm?

The thoracic cavity is superior to the diaphragm. It is separated from the abdominal cavity by the diaphragm and contains the heart and lungs.
